Analysis

In 2019, spirits as share total alcohol consumption in Paraguay stood at 30.37.

The figure is up 16.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, spirits as share total alcohol consumption in Paraguay peaked at 34.61 in 2003 and was at its lowest, 25.91, in 2008.

Paraguay ranks 88th of 185 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
